It's a blustery rain storm. In areas near streams and rivers, there will be traditional flooding. Mud will slide.
KBC radio has been in emergency "storm watch" mode. For much of this early morning they've been commercial free. One of their reporters lost his personal SUV in flood waters and had to break out the rear window to escape drowning. (Frightening story.)
The National Weather Service reported "GUSTS HAVE REACHED 68 MPH AT ANGEL ISLAND...51 MPH AT THE GOLDEN GATE BRIDGE...AND 47 MPH AT SFO "
Our Noe Valley weather station peaked the wind at 39 mph a few minutes after 6 this morning. We've had 1.17 inches of rain since midnight.
But, how fortunate are we?
Let's see. Our wind is just about 100 mph less than the folks in the gulf dealt with. And the rain totals, well, it's no contest.
I am grateful to be a weather wimp!
